Dhaval Dixit is a scholar working on Immunology, Molecular Biology and Virology. According to data from OpenAlex, Dhaval Dixit has authored 9 papers receiving a total of 315 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Immunology, 3 papers in Molecular Biology and 3 papers in Virology. Recurrent topics in Dhaval Dixit’s work include Immune Cell Function and Interaction (5 papers), HIV Research and Treatment (3 papers) and Sphingolipid Metabolism and Signaling (2 papers). Dhaval Dixit is often cited by papers focused on Immune Cell Function and Interaction (5 papers), HIV Research and Treatment (3 papers) and Sphingolipid Metabolism and Signaling (2 papers). Dhaval Dixit collaborates with scholars based in United States, Poland and Russia. Dhaval Dixit's co-authors include Susan R. Schwab, Jerome A. Zack, Dimitrios N. Vatakis, Dorian B. McGavern, Michel Enamorado, John P. Shannon, Yasmine Belkaid, Nicholas Collins, Rigel J. Kishton and Sohn G. Kim and has published in prestigious journals such as Cell, Journal of Clinical Investigation and Blood.
